Trend analysis is a fundamental tool in forex trading that helps traders to identify market trends and determine the best time to enter or exit trades. There are three types of trends in forex trading: uptrend, downtrend, and sideways trend.

Uptrend

An uptrend occurs when the price of a currency pair is consistently increasing over a period of time. A trader can identify an uptrend by looking for a series of higher highs and higher lows in the price chart. In an uptrend, the price of the currency pair is likely to continue rising, and traders can take advantage of this by buying the currency pair.

To confirm an uptrend, traders can use technical indicators such as Moving Averages, Relative Strength Index (RSI), and MACD. These indicators can help traders to identify the strength of the uptrend and the potential reversal points.

Downtrend

A downtrend occurs when the price of a currency pair is consistently decreasing over a period of time. A trader can identify a downtrend by looking for a series of lower highs and lower lows in the price chart. In a downtrend, the price of the currency pair is likely to continue falling, and traders can take advantage of this by selling the currency pair.

To confirm a downtrend, traders can use technical indicators such as Moving Averages, Relative Strength Index (RSI), and MACD. These indicators can help traders to identify the strength of the downtrend and the potential reversal points.

Sideways Trend

A sideways trend occurs when the price of a currency pair is moving in a horizontal range. This means that there is no clear direction in the market, and the price of the currency pair is oscillating between two levels. In a sideways trend, traders can take advantage of the range by buying at the support level and selling at the resistance level.

To confirm a sideways trend, traders can use technical indicators such as Bollinger Bands, Moving Averages, and Stochastic Oscillator. These indicators can help traders to identify the strength of the sideways trend and the potential breakout points.
